Орда с аутентификацией IMP не авторизует почтовый сервис (имп)
Я выполнил свежую установку Horde 5.2.13 на nginx 1.10.2 с PHP 7.0.15, все в комплекте с текущим тестированием Debian. Horde работает как виртуальный сервер в своем собственном пуле PHP со своим пользователем. Он настроен на использование удаленного IMAP-сервера (Dovecot) для аутентификации - и, как я надеюсь, в качестве почтового хранилища.
Вход в Horde прекрасно работает с учетными данными IMAP. Но на инструментальной панели пользователя я вижу, что пользователь ___ не авторизован для почты (client.fqdn). Я видел довольно много записей в списке рассылки со схожими проблемами, но пока что ни одна из них не подходит под мой сценарий.
Нажатие на вкладку веб-почты запрашивает другую аутентификацию, которая не выполняется с учетными данными IMAP.
Я не опубликовал ни одной конфигурации, потому что это так много, и в настоящее время я понятия не имею, с чего начать. Я совершенно новичок в Орде. Спасибо за любую идею для структурированного подхода к устранению неполадок?
2 ответа
Я нашел ответ, используя список рассылки Horde-Imp. Так что это было?
1-й: hordeauth
свойство сервера должно быть установлено, чтобы Horde использовал учетные данные для входа в систему также для сервера imap.
2-й: сервер imap, используемый для входа в систему, указанный в horde/conf.php
не связан с сервером imap для imp, указанного в imp/backends.local.php
, Так что успешный вход в систему ничего не значит для почтовой подсистемы, которая...
3-е:... используется локальный сервер imap по умолчанию из imp/backends.php
которого просто не было. Настройка disabled
свойство для сервера по умолчанию в imp/backends.local.php
сделал IMP выбрал самоопределяемый сервер из того же файла.
И тогда все заработало как положено.
Лучший ответ, как указано выше
в Debian /etc/horde/imp/ follow работает
$servers['imap'] = array(
// ENABLED by default; will connect to IMAP port on local server
'disabled' => true,
'name' => 'IMAP Server',
'hostspec' => 'localhost',
'hordeauth' => true,
'protocol' => 'imap',
'port' => 143,